The Mycle Charge fat tyre e-bike has up to 65 km (~40 miles) range. (Image source: Mycle)

Mycle Charge fat tyre folding e-bike launches with up to 65 km range

The Mycle Charge fat tyre e-bike is now available in the UK. The folding bicycle has up to 65 km (~40 miles) range, the most significant distance of any collapsible pedelec from the brand. The vehicle has a speed of 25 kph (~16 mph) and up to 65 Nm of torque. The e-bike weighs 26 kg (~57 lbs) and is equipped with a rear rack and front suspension fork.

AMD Zen 4 Ryzen 7000 could launch on September 15 and retail at US$799 for the Ryzen 9 7950X. (Image Source: AMD)

AMD Zen 4 Ryzen 7000 to launch on September 15 at US$799 for Ryzen 9 7950X, Ryzen 7 7800X3D and Ryzen 9 7950X3D purported 3D V-Cache versions

AMD could announce the Zen 4-based Ryzen 7000 parts in the first week of September followed by launch on September 15. Early pricing info indicates that the Zen 4 Raphael desktop lineup will start from US$229 for the Ryzen 5 7600 and top-out at US$799 for the Ryzen 9 7950X. AMD is also expected to introduce Ryzen 7 7800X3D and Ryzen 9 7950X3D as Zen 4 3D V-Cache SKUs.

The Bluetti AC500 & B300S System is modular, with each AC500 capable of up to six battery connections. (Image source: Bluetti)

Bluetti AC500 & B300S System announced with up to 1,567 hours of power

The Bluetti AC500 & B300S System will soon be available via an Indiegogo crowdfunding campaign. The modular power station can be attached to up to six battery packs for a maximum capacity of 18,432 Wh. This would allow you to power a 10 W device for up to 1,567 hours. You can recharge the gadget via an AC wall outlet or solar panels.
